The Birds of Baldpate Walk offers nature enthusiasts a chance to explore the diverse wildlife of the Ted Stiles Preserve at Baldpate Mountain. Led by knowledgeable guides, participants will hike through the scenic trails, observing various bird species and other local wildlife in their natural habitat. This educational walk is perfect for birders of all levels who want to learn more about the local ecosystem and enjoy a peaceful morning in the great outdoors.
